hyperabrupt junction, silicon tuning varactors in the
SOT-23 surface mount package. These thermal
oxide passivated diodes feature high capacitance
ratio and quality factor. They are well suited for
octave bandwidth tuning in the HF to UHF frequency
bands. The standard capacitance tolerance is
±10%, with tighter tolerances available. Capacitance
matching at one or more bias voltages is also
available. These diodes are supplied with 100%
matte Sn plating.

Applications
The MAVR-000400 series tuning varactors are
useful for octave bandwidth tuning applications in
the HF through UHF ranges. Applications include
VCOs and voltage tuned filters in radios, cable TV
tuners and test instruments where low cost and
excellent lot-to-lot repeatability are critical. Linear
tuning performance is available from 3 to 8 volts.

Mounting Information
The illustration indicates the recommended
mounting pad configuration for the SOT-23 package.
Permanent attachment is performed by a reflow
soldering procedure during which the tab
temperature does not exceed +275°C and the body
temperature does not exceed +260°C, using RoHS
compliant solders
Please refer to Application Note M538 for surface
mounting instructions.
